Electric Motor Speed Control
Electric motor speed control is a crucial technology that enables the regulation of motor speed and torque to meet the demands of different applications. It plays a vital role in enhancing energy efficiency, system performance, and operational flexibility across industries.
What Is Electric Motor Speed Control?
Electric motor speed control refers to the ability to adjust the rotational speed of a motor using external devices or control systems. By varying the voltage, frequency, or current supplied to the motor, users can achieve precise control over motor behavior to match specific load requirements.
Types of Motor Speed Control Methods
1. Variable Frequency Drive (VFD) Control
VFDs are widely used for controlling the speed of AC motors by adjusting the frequency and voltage of the power supply. They are highly efficient and ideal for HVAC systems, pumps, fans, and conveyors.
2. DC Motor Speed Control
Speed control for DC motors is typically achieved by varying the armature voltage or adjusting the field current. This method offers smooth control and is suitable for elevators, cranes, and battery-powered applications.
3. Pulse Width Modulation (PWM)
PWM is a method of speed control used mainly in brushless DC (BLDC) motors. It works by rapidly switching the motor voltage on and off, effectively managing speed while minimizing power loss.
4. Servo Motor Control
Servo systems use feedback loops to maintain precise speed, position, and torque control. Common in robotics and CNC machines, they ensure high precision and responsiveness.
Advantages of Electric Motor Speed Control
- Improved energy efficiency and reduced power consumption
- Enhanced process control and product quality
- Extended motor life through soft starting/stopping
- Reduced mechanical stress and maintenance costs
- Support for automated and intelligent systems
Applications of Motor Speed Control
- HVAC systems (fans, compressors, chillers)
- Industrial automation and conveyors
- Water and wastewater treatment pumps
- Electric vehicles and e-bikes
- Machine tools and robotics
